LEARNING OUTCOMES OF THE COURSE UNIT |
At the end of this course, the students; 1) Recognize the structure of different organ systems in the body and learn their general functions and relate them to molecular biology. 2) Learn the basic role of homeostasis and related mechanisms in human physiology. 3) Know cardiovascular systems and the locomotion and support systems in the body. 4) Gain knowledge of the structure and functions of the nervous system and endocrine systems that are the main control systems in the body. 5) Know the basic steps in the digestion and absorption of food and in the regulation of water and inorganic ions in kidneys. 6) Learn about the immune system and reproduction. 7) Learn to establish a relationship between physiology and molecular biology genetics in applications related to the subject; gain an overview of research on human genetic diseases and make written and oral presentations on a case-by-case basis.

COURSE DEFINITION | The aim of this course is to give the basic knowledge to Molecular Biology and Genetic students about the structure, function and genetic diseases of physiological systems. |
COURSE CONTENTS | WEEK | TOPICS |
---|
1st Week | Introduction to Physiology and Homeostasis | 2nd Week | Cardiovascular Physiology I | 3rd Week | Cardiovascular Physiology II | 4th Week | The Endocrine System | 5th Week | Muscle | 6th Week | Respiratory Physiology | 7th Week | The Kidneys and Regulation of Water and Inorganic Ions | 8th Week | Midterm Exam | 9th Week | The Digestion and Absorption of Food / Regulation of Organic Metabolism | 10th Week | Neuronal Signaling and the Structure of the Nervous System I | 11th Week | Neuronal Signaling and the Structure of the Nervous System II | 12th Week | Sensory Physiology | 13th Week | Reproduction | 14th Week | The Immune System |
